package com.tll.client.ui.field;

import java.util.HashMap;
import java.util.Map;

import com.google.gwt.event.dom.client.MouseEvent;
import com.google.gwt.event.dom.client.MouseOutEvent;
import com.google.gwt.event.dom.client.MouseOverEvent;
import com.google.gwt.event.shared.HandlerRegistration;
import com.google.gwt.user.client.ui.Widget;
import com.tll.client.ui.IHasHoverHandlers;
import com.tll.client.ui.IHoverHandler;
import com.tll.client.ui.IWidgetRef;
import com.tll.client.ui.field.IFieldWidget.Styles;
import com.tll.client.ui.msg.MsgPopupRegistry;
import com.tll.client.validate.Error;
import com.tll.client.validate.ErrorClassifier;
import com.tll.client.validate.PopupValidationFeedback;

/**
* FieldErrorHandler - Localized error handling for field widgets based on popup
* messages to appear on mouse hover browser events.
* @author jpk
*/
public class FieldErrorHandler extends PopupValidationFeedback implements IHoverHandler {

  /**
   * MouseRegs
   * @author jpk
   */
  static final class MouseRegs {

    HandlerRegistration rMseOut, rMsgOvr;
  }

  /**
   * The cache of the current invalid fields necessary to add/remove
   * hoverability.
   */
  private final Map<IFieldWidget<?>, MouseRegs> invalids = new HashMap<IFieldWidget<?>, MouseRegs>();

  /**
   * Constructor
   * @param mregistry
   */
  public FieldErrorHandler(MsgPopupRegistry mregistry) {
    super(mregistry);
  }

  @Override
  protected void doHandleError(Error error) {
    super.doHandleError(error);
    final Widget target = error.getTarget() == null ? null : error.getTarget().getWidget();
    if(target != null) {
      // handle styling
      target.removeStyleName(Styles.DIRTY);
      target.addStyleName(Styles.INVALID);

      // track popup hovering
      MouseRegs regs = invalids.get(target);
      if(regs == null) {
        regs = new MouseRegs();
        invalids.put((IFieldWidget<?>) target, regs);
      }
      trackHover((IFieldWidget<?>) target, regs, true);

      // turn off incremental validation when the error originates from the
      // server
      if(error.getClassifier() != null && error.getClassifier().isServer()) {
        ((IFieldWidget<?>) target).validateIncrementally(false);
      }
    }
  }

  @Override
  protected void doResolveError(IWidgetRef source, ErrorClassifier classifier) {
    super.doResolveError(source, classifier);
    if(source instanceof IFieldWidget<?>) {
      // handle styling
      source.getWidget().removeStyleName(Styles.INVALID);

      // un-track popup hovering
      final MouseRegs regs = invalids.remove(source);
      if(regs != null) {
        trackHover((IFieldWidget<?>) source, regs, false);
      }

      // reset incremental validation if server error
      if(classifier != null && classifier.isServer()) {
        ((IFieldWidget<?>) source).validateIncrementally(true);
      }
    }
  }

  @Override
  public void onMouseOver(MouseOverEvent event) {
    final IFieldWidget<?> field = resolveField(event);
    if(field != null) {
      mregistry.getOperator(field.getWidget(), false).showMsgs(true);
    }
  }

  @Override
  public void clear(ErrorClassifier classifier) {
    super.clear(classifier);
    if(classifier != null && classifier.isServer()) {
      // NOTE: to reset incr. validation, we iterate over all invalids
      // irregardless of classification, since we don't have easy access
      // to the field widget in this context
      for(final IFieldWidget<?> fw : invalids.keySet()) {
        fw.validateIncrementally(true);
      }
    }
  }

  @Override
  public void clear() {
    super.clear();
    for(final IFieldWidget<?> fw : invalids.keySet()) {
      trackHover(fw, invalids.get(fw), false);
      fw.validateIncrementally(true);
    }
    invalids.clear();
  }

  @Override
  public void onMouseOut(MouseOutEvent event) {
    final IFieldWidget<?> field = resolveField(event);
    if(field != null) {
      mregistry.getOperator(field.getWidget(), false).showMsgs(false);
    }
  }

  private IFieldWidget<?> resolveField(MouseEvent<?> event) {
    final Object src = event.getSource();
    for(final IFieldWidget<?> fw : invalids.keySet()) {
      if(src == fw || src == fw.getFieldLabel()) return fw;
    }
    return null;
  }

  /**
   * Adds or removes hoverability to the given field.
   * @param field the subject field
   * @param mouseRegs the associated mouse registrations for the given field
   * @param track track (add) or don't track (remove)?
   */
  private void trackHover(IFieldWidget<?> field, MouseRegs mouseRegs, boolean track) {
    // resolve the hoverable
    if(track) {
      final IHasHoverHandlers hoverable = field.getFieldLabel() == null ? field.getEditable() : field.getFieldLabel();
      if(mouseRegs.rMseOut == null) mouseRegs.rMseOut = hoverable.addMouseOutHandler(this);
      if(mouseRegs.rMsgOvr == null) mouseRegs.rMsgOvr = hoverable.addMouseOverHandler(this);
    }
    else {
      if(mouseRegs.rMseOut != null) {
        mouseRegs.rMseOut.removeHandler();
        mouseRegs.rMseOut = null;
      }
      if(mouseRegs.rMsgOvr != null) {
        mouseRegs.rMsgOvr.removeHandler();
        mouseRegs.rMsgOvr = null;
      }
    }
  }
}
